And whereas, according to the method prescribed by the faid recited order, for the payment of any money out of the bank, belonging to the fuitors of this court, the mafter observing the regulations in the faid recited order contained, is by note under his hand, to draw on the bank, for fuch money as fhall be ❝ ordered by this court to be paid, which note is to be first carried to the report-office: now it is hereby further ordered, That fuch note fhall be fo limited to be paid within a month after date; and that if it be not paid within fuch time, the C note fhall be void; and that when fuch note is carried to the report-office, there shall be also carried with it the order whereby fuch payment was directed to be made, and an entry shall be made in the master's book at the faid office, not only of the faid note, but also a memorandum that it was drawn by virtue of such order, and thereupon an Intratur is to be made, and fuch other proceedings had, as in the said recited order are for that purpose prescribed.

And whereas by the faid recited order it is directed, That 'where fecurities depofited or to be depofited with the bank 'fhall be delivered out, proper entries fhall be made thereof in report-office the mafter's accounts at the bank causewife, of which entries certificates fhall be filed in the report-office; but no provifion is made in such order for the like entry in the master's books in the report-office: it is therefore ordered, That when the mafters do at any time hereafter certify to the report-office 'fuch entry, of the delivering out fuch fecurities as aforefaid, the clerk of the report-office fhall make entries according to "fuch certificate in the refpective mafter's books kept in that office, of the delivering out fuch fecurities as aforefaid.

And forafmuch as the ufher of this court hath usually had and received, upon the payment of any money or effects into his hands, pursuant to the order of this court, two fhillings for every receipt or certificate by him figned, teftifying the receipt

• of

' of fuch money or effects, and hath alfo ufually had and received two pence in the pound of all monies or effects paid or deliver'ed out by him to the fuitors of this court; therefore it is further ordered, When any money or effects belonging to the fuitors of this court, paid into the bank in the name or on account of the ufher, fhall be directed to be paid out by the order of Usher's fee. 'this court, and the usher is to make a certificate thereof, to

[ocr errors]
[ocr errors]

be filed in the report-office, the faid ufher fhall have and receive two fhillings for figning fuch certificate; and for every draught that he fhall make on the bank, he fhall at the time of fuch draught receive two pence in the pound of all money con'tained in fuch draught, draughts for intereft or maintenance excepted; and if the faid ufher fhall prefume to take any other fee or reward, he fhall be looked upon as guilty of extortion, and upon complaint thereof made to the court, fhall be punished with the utmost severity.

And whereas in pursuance of the faid orders feveral of the effects of the fuitors of the faid court have been delivered into the bank of England, and the faid method is for the benefit and fecurity of the Juitors, and fit to be observed, fubject nevertheless to fuch alterations and other regulations, as may at any time hereafter, from the exigency or circumstances of affairs, be found reasonable or proper by the faid high court of chancery; be it therefore enacted by the King's most excellent majefty, by and with the advice and confent of the lords fpiritual and temporal and commons, in this prefent par- rders conliament affembled, and by the authority of the fame, That the firmed. faid two orders of the high court of chancery be confirmed, and that the fame fhall be henceforwards obferved and kept, unless in fuch points as fhall be varied in this prefent act, or fhall at any time hereafter be varied or changed by the high court of chancery, according as the faid court fhall, from the exigency or circumstances of affairs, judge reasonable or proper.
